The public health damage done by lead exposure is among the most documented of any toxic contaminant. Children are the most vulnerable, with common effects of lead poisoning being brain damage, learning disabilities, and physical and mental developmental disabilities. A lot of work has been done in the past to replace old lead water pipes with new safer pipes. Prior to January 1, 2010, the law allowed water fixtures and fittings – such as kitchen and bathroom faucets – to contain as much as 8 percent lead, far beyond levels that could result in lead in drinking water. With the passage of AB-1953, effective January 1, 2010, all faucets and plumbing fittings sold in California must be lead-free. AB-1953 does not require any plumbing fixtures to be replaced before normal change-out is needed. But when water fixtures and fittings that are intended to convey drinking water are replaced, they must be replaced with “lead-free” fittings that contain no more than 0.25 percent lead. Hot Water Recirculation Pumps
Every homeowner gets frustrated waiting for hot water — but how many stop to think what happens to the 2-3 gallons of water that runs down the drain during the wait? Those gallons of water are wasted, and in an average household that takes four showers per day, that can add up to thousands of gallons per year.
In typical plumbing, water flows from the water heater through the pipes to the tap. Once the tap is shut off, the water remaining in the pipes cools — hence the familiar wait for hot water the next time the tap is opened.

Just as you perform maintenance on or tune up your car to prevent costly repairs, it is important to perform annual or semi-annual maintenance on your air conditioning and heating equipment. This follows the guidelines set by the manufacturers of the equipment, as well as recommendations by SDG&E. Regular system maintenance is the single most important factor in ensuring years of trouble-free, energy efficient service, no matter what type or brand of system you have.
